Here is what bruceman1968 says: sounds like it's going to be a nice lookin truck. Your paint code is 462. 462 is a two-tone code. 462 breaks down by chart, to code 522 Bronze and code 521 white. So the two paint codes for your truck that the bodyshop will need are 522 and 521. Any good paint store can figure that out from the 462 paint code.

I forgot about this thread I had posted a while back. I ended up going with the original color. Solid 528 Dark Bronze ploy. I like it. It's one of those colors that looks like a completely different tone in the light or in the shade.
